Effects of mobile-based mindfulness meditation for mental health of nurses: a protocol for systematic review and meta-analysis

Abstract: IntroductionExisting studies have shown that mobile-based mindfulness meditation (MMM) can have a certain impact on nurses’ mental health problems, but its specific effect and the effect on specific mental health problems such as stress, anxiety, depression, mindfulness, well-being and resilience are not clear.Methods and analysisThis study protocol follows the Preferred Reporting Items for Systematic Review and Meta-analysis Protocols guidelines.
